Transaction 788a79c2cb5977492c67baa53812185c9e16609705969e5f99c684562d2dab28
2 Input
1 Outputs
- 788a79c2cb5977492c67baa53812185c9e16609705969e5f99c684562d2dab28:0
value 74982461
address 1NP8RDR2baxeqmZFCxn3wa5q1nAjDDgxbR